Transaction ebc900c92176ea8fdb73fb1f0892ee77e3082a9bd13c83393b9bea4715bacb8a
1 Input
1 Output
-
ebc900c92176ea8fdb73fb1f0892ee77e3082a9bd13c83393b9bea4715bacb8a:0
- value
- 4695057
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bdc63fdab26c4128360efad19b3856f0ebdb8bd OP_EQUAL
- address
- 3Fu8gHRtWxtuZ3m3VQNqUSNeAKpNohy2zm